Just for shits and giggles

Patriots 2007 18-1 Team

Week 1 NYJ 38-14 NYJ final record - 4-12
Week 2 SD 38-14 SD final record - 11-5 (AFC West Champ)
Week 3 BUF 38-7 BUF final record - 7-9
Week 4 CIN 34-14 CIN final record - 7-9
Week 5 CLE 34-17 CLE final record - 10-6 (DNQ for playoffs)
Week 6 DAL 48-27 DAL final record - 13-3 (NFC East Champ)
Week 7 MIA 49-28 MIA final record - 1-15
Week 8 WAS 52-7 WAS final record - 9-7 (Wild Card)
Week 9 IND 24-20 IND final record - 13-3 (AFC South Champ)
Week 10 BYE
Week 11 BUF 56-10 (7-9)
Week 12 PHI 31-28 PHI final record - 8-8 (DNQ Playoffs)
Week 13 BAL 27-24 BAL final record - 5-11
Week 14 PIT 34-13 PIT final record - 10-6 (AFC North Champ)
Week 15 NYJ 20-10 (4-12)
Week 16 MIA 28-7 (1-15)
Week 17 NYG 38-35 NYG final record - 10-6 (wildcard)


They played 6 playoff teams the rest could be considered "cupcake"

Looking backwards and forwards of the Chiefs schedule this year:
Dallas or Philadelphia will win the NFC East
Indy will win the AFC South
Denver will be a playoff team (either division winner or as a wildcard)
San Diego or Tennessee could still pull a wild card depending on how well the Jets hold up

so potentially 5 teams/6 games played against playoff teams

not comparing '07 NE against this years' Chiefs but interesting schedule comparison

No, they don't.

This year, Kansas City's average opponent has been 4.5 points worse than league-average. That might not sound like a lot, but it's truly remarkable. Since the merger in 1970, just 12 teams have finished the schedule with its average opponent 4.0 points worse than league-average.
